Inside synapses, there are complex molecular machineries, such. view more  Credit: OIST Neurons are like the electrical wiring of our brains, responsible for receiving information from the outside world and conveying this information to the rest of our body. To work correctly, they need to speak to each other, and they do this via synapses - specialized structures that act as junctions between neurons. Synapses not only connect neurons but also receive, process, store, and control all the information that flows within this network. Thus, they are fundamentally important for how we operate. A failure within the synapses can influence our memory, spatial orientation, learning ability, and attention span.
